The most common and recent 11-letter answer for "Earn an X on the scorecard" is BOWLASTRIKE.
In bowling, earning an 'X' on the scorecard indicates a strike, which means knocking down all pins with the first ball. The phrase 'earn an X' cleverly refers to achieving this feat in the sport of bowling.
